How to Make a Raspberry Pi Projector: A Step-by-Step Guide

Projectors are widely used in classrooms, offices, and conference rooms for presentations. But, buying a projector can be quite expensive. A cost-effective solution is to build your own projector using a Raspberry Pi. In this article, we will guide you on how to make a Raspberry Pi projector.

Materials Needed:
- Raspberry Pi
- Raspberry Pi Camera Module or USB Webcam
- Projector lens (60mm, 90mm, and 120mm focal lengths are available)
- DLP or LCD projector panel (eBay has many options)
- Mini HDMI to HDMI adapter
- Power supply
- A box to hold everything (can be 3D printed)

Step 1: Install Operating System
Install Raspbian OS on the Raspberry Pi. The installation process is straightforward. After the installation process, boot up the Pi and update all the packages.

Step 2: Install Dependencies for PiCamera
If you are using the Raspberry Pi Camera Module, you need to install the dependencies. Open the terminal and type the following command:
sudo apt-get install python-picamera python3-picamera python-rpi.gpio python3-rpi.gpio

Step 3: Connect the Projector Panel
Connect the projector panel to the Raspberry Pi using the mini HDMI to HDMI adapter.

Step 4: Connect the Pi Camera Module
Connect the Pi Camera Module to the Raspberry Pis camera port.

Step 5: Adjust the Projector Lens
Choose the appropriate focal length of lens. To adjust the focus of the lens, slide it up or down. Set the distance between the lens and the panel to get the sharpest image possible.

How to Make a Raspberry Pi Projector: A DIY Guide

If youre looking for a fun and creative way to display your favorite movies, TV shows, or presentations, consider building your own Raspberry Pi projector. With a few tools and some technical know-how, you can create a small and portable device that can project onto any flat surface. In this article, well explore the steps required to make a Raspberry Pi projector.

What youll need:
- Raspberry Pi computer
- Power supply
- HDMI cable
- Projector lens
- Projector housing
- USB hub
- MicroSD card
- Speakers (optional)

Step One: Install the Operating System
Before you can start building your projector, youll need to install an operating system on your Raspberry Pi computer. We recommend using the Raspbian operating system, which is specifically designed for Raspberry Pi. You can download the operating system from the Raspberry Pi website and follow the installation instructions.

Step Two: Connect Your Raspberry Pi to the Projector Lens
Once you have your Raspberry Pi set up, you need to connect it to your projector lens. You can use any projector lens you like, but we recommend using a small and portable one for ease of use. Securely attach the lens to a projector housing, making sure it is properly aligned.

Step Three: Connect Your Devices
Connect your Raspberry Pi to your projector lens via HDMI cable. Youll need to use a USB hub for additional connectivity options, such as connecting a mouse or keyboard. You can also connect external speakers to enhance the audio quality.

Step Four: Configure Your Raspberry Pi
Configure your Raspberry Pis display settings to match your projector setup. You can do this by accessing the configuration menu and selecting "Display". Adjust the resolution and orientation settings as needed.

Step Five: Install Projector Software
Lastly, youll need to install a projector software on your Raspberry Pi. There are many free and open-source options available, such as OpenELEC or Kodi. These software options are specifically designed for media playback, making them ideal for projectors.
